Ethereum open interest hits new all-time high — Will ETH price follow?
Ether (ETH) price dropped 6% between March 19 and March 21 after failing to break the $2,050 resistance level. More notably, ETH has fallen 28% since Feb. 21, underperforming the broader crypto market, which declined 14% over the same period. Despite ETH's price struggles, Ether futures open interest hit a record high on March 21.
